One of the most persistent myths of early AI development was that machines are inherently “objective.” In reality, an AI is only as fair as the data it consumes. If the historical data used to train a model is skewed—reflecting existing societal prejudices or excluding specific populations—the AI will “automate” and scale those biases.

The fear that AI will “replace” doctors has largely been replaced by a more nuanced concern: the erosion of human skill and intuition.
There is a profound risk that AI will only benefit wealthy nations, leaving the Global South behind. However, 2026 is also seeing the rise of “Frugal AI”—lightweight models designed to run on basic smartphones or solar-powered tablets in rural clinics.
The success of AI in healthcare will not be measured by the speed of its processors or the size of its datasets. It will be measured by Trust. If patients do not believe their data is safe, or if doctors do not believe the algorithms are fair, the technology will fail to reach its potential.
